    INDIANAPOLIS, Ind. — A man was shot and killed while allegedly attempting to rob a pizza shop on the city’s northwest side.

    911 operators received a call shortly after midnight from someone stating a person was shot inside the Papa John’s restaurant on the 3800 block of Georgetown Road.

    Austin man shot 2 Luling teens because he thought they were ‘aliens,' affidavit says
    Teens were driving down road in Caldwell County when they were shot to death


    CALDWELL COUNTY, Texas – An Austin man who fired more than 50 rounds at two teens on a Caldwell County road Tuesday told police he was being chased by “aliens,” according to an arrest warrant affidavit.

    Caldwell County Sheriff’s Office (CCSO) received a 911 call around 6:08 p.m. on Tuesday about two victims “down."

    Deputies with CCSO identified 18-year-old Klayton Manning, a volunteer firefighter for Southeast Caldwell County Volunteer Fire Department, as one of the victims, while Lockhart EMS identified the other victim as 16-year-old Landin Robinson.

    Bryan Haynes, 34, was arrested Thursday on capital murder charges after he told family members in Austin that “he was being chased by ‘aliens’ in an ATV with firefighter decals,” the affidavit states.

    The teens, who are cousins, were riding a Fire Department ATV near the 4400 block of Tenney Creek Road near Tilmon when they encountered Haynes who told his family members “that he shot the two aliens that he described as ‘firefighters’ with his gun and emptied two 17 round magazines and two 10 round magazines into the ‘aliens,'" according to the affidavit.

    Investigators indicated more than 50 9mm cartridge casings were found at the scene.

    Hanes allegedly told family members Tuesday evening that “the ‘aliens’ would not die and he had to shoot them in the middle and head area to make sure they would die,” the affidavit says in part.
